Demographics - Raisin City, CA

Demographics - Raisin City, CA

Raisin City is a small, close-knit community with a population of just 340 residents and a youthful median age of 27.5. The area is diverse, with over 60% of residents identifying as ethnicities other than White, and a high percentage—70%—speaking languages other than English at home. The population density is 1,600 per square mile, contributing to a lively but intimate rural atmosphere.

What is the average cost of living in Raisin City, CA?

Living in Raisin City is relatively affordable, with a median home value around $235,000 and average rents of $1,050 per month. The overall cost of living index is close to the national average, but utilities and transportation costs run slightly higher. California's variable state tax rates apply, and residents benefit from low homeownership costs, especially for those without a mortgage.

Is Raisin City, CA a safe place to live?

Raisin City experiences higher-than-average crime for its size, with a violent crime rate of 420 incidents per 100,000 people and a property crime rate of 2,150 per 100,000. Residents face about a 1 in 238 chance of experiencing violent crime and a 1 in 46 chance for property crime. Prospective residents should be aware of these figures when considering safety and security.

What is the weather like in Raisin City, CA year-round?

The climate in Raisin City features warm, dry summers with highs near 98°F and mild winters with lows around 38°F. Residents enjoy approximately 80% sunny days each year, making it ideal for outdoor activities. Annual rainfall is moderate at just over 11 inches, contributing to the area’s characteristic Central Valley weather.

Neighbors

Neighbors

Neighborhood incomes in Raisin City are modest, with a median household income of $37,000 and a high poverty rate of nearly 40%. Educational attainment is lower than average, with only 39% of adults holding at least a high school diploma, and very few with college degrees. Commutes average about 28 minutes, and most residents rely on personal vehicles due to limited public transportation.

How are the schools in Raisin City, CA?

Educational options in Raisin City include Raisin City Elementary School, which serves about 380 students with a student-teacher ratio of 19.5. While private schools are not available locally, higher education is easily accessible with Fresno City College and California State University, Fresno, located within 16 miles. These institutions offer a range of academic programs and resources for students pursuing further education.

Healthcare

Healthcare

Residents of Raisin City have access to major hospitals in nearby Fresno, such as Community Regional Medical Center and Saint Agnes Medical Center, both offering comprehensive emergency and surgical services. The area has 1.7 physicians per 1,000 people, and over 83% of residents are covered by health insurance. Healthcare services are accessible, though specialized care is typically found in Fresno.

What is the housing market like in Raisin City, CA?

The housing market in Raisin City is affordable, with a median home price of $235,000 and average rent for a two-bedroom apartment at $1,050. The owner-occupancy rate is just over 50%, and the area has a stable housing market with a 6.1% appreciation rate over the past year. Rental vacancy and foreclosure rates remain low, supporting a steady demand for both buyers and renters.
